Skye is like so many of us who aspire to become good – great – writers. Within the writing world is a lot of fear, fear of acceptance, as well as rejection. If we are accepted, do we have the fortitude to move ahead with swiftness and accuracy of the mighty pen? If we are rejected, do we thrust that mighty pen aside or push that much harder for acceptance? Here are the words of Skye that will allow you into her world of fear.
Fear, lack of self-confidence, FEAR, has kept me from going confidently into anything. Settling for the status quo because it is comfortable and safe keeps me in a bondage like no other. I watch others boldly going forth. Grabbing at the brass ring and sometimes falling to the ground ~ other times attaining that ring and rejoicing. As I watch. Afraid.

Dew on a Rose
(As Skye puts it: Diamonds on the Rose)
Sparkling and dancing dewdrops
Sway lazily with a slight breeze
Falling deftly toward the earth
Lightly touching petals and leaves
Dew’s wet water droplets
Quench life’s thirsty pups
Resting on a spider’s web
Before sunlight erupts
Dew-laden leaves and foliage
Grace the picturesque scenery
Within morning or evening
Visions of pearlized greenery
Pale light and soft shadows
Enhance the morning hue
As nature’s teardrops reflect
The day’s first hints of blue
Dew sparkles at first sight
As it silently settles on a rose
Colors burst forth in song
Sunbeams gracefully compose
A dew-kissed morning
Magical and fresh in its view
Revitalizes the inner being
As the rose opens wet of dew
